Werner von Siemens: Visionary of the Electromechanical Revolution
Werner von Siemens (1816–1892) was a German inventor and industrialist whose groundbreaking contributions to electrical engineering and telegraphy laid the foundation for modern electrification. As the co-founder of Siemens & Halske, his innovations in electromagnetic generators and industrial applications transformed global technology. Today, his legacy lives on through Siemens AG, a multinational leader in automation, digitalization, and clean energy.
The Early Life and Inventions of Werner von Siemens
Born in 1816 in Lenthe, Germany, Werner von Siemens demonstrated an early aptitude for science and engineering. His career began in the Prussian military, where he worked on telegraph technology, leading to his first major invention—the pointer telegraph—which improved long-distance communication.
Key Innovations That Shaped Electrical Engineering
- Pointer Telegraph (1847) – Revolutionized telegraphy by using a needle to point to letters, increasing speed and accuracy.
- Self-Excited Dynamo (1866) – A breakthrough in electromagnetic induction, enabling efficient electrical power generation.
- Electrification of Railways – Pioneered the use of electricity in transportation, setting the stage for modern electric trains.
The Birth of Siemens & Halske and Industrial Electrification
In 1847, Werner von Siemens co-founded Siemens & Halske with mechanic Johann Georg Halske. The company quickly became a leader in electrical infrastructure, supplying telegraph systems across Europe and beyond. His work on the dynamo was particularly transformative, as it provided a reliable method for generating electricity—critical for industrial growth.

The Technical Breakthroughs That Powered the Electromechanical Revolution
Werner von Siemens’ most enduring contribution was his development of the self-excited dynamo in 1866. This invention solved a critical challenge in electrical engineering: generating continuous, reliable electricity without external power sources. Unlike earlier generators, Siemens’ dynamo used its own current to strengthen its magnetic field, creating a self-sustaining loop—a principle still fundamental in power generation today.
How the Dynamo Changed Industry Forever
The dynamo’s impact was immediate and transformative. Before its invention, electricity was largely a laboratory curiosity. Siemens’ design made it possible to:
- Power factories and machinery on an industrial scale.
- Light entire cities with electric lamps, replacing gas lighting.
- Enable long-distance telegraph networks, accelerating global communication.
By 1880, Siemens & Halske had installed dynamos across Europe, including in Berlin’s first electric streetlights. This marked the beginning of the electrification era, a shift as significant as the Industrial Revolution itself.
Electrifying Transportation: Siemens’ Role in Railway Innovation
Werner von Siemens recognized early that electricity could revolutionize transportation. In 1879, his company unveiled the world’s first electric locomotive at the Berlin Trade Fair. Powered by a third-rail system, the locomotive pulled three cars at 13 km/h—a modest speed by today’s standards, but a groundbreaking demonstration of electric mobility.

Robert J. Skinner: The Cyber Guardian of the Digital Age
From Second Lieutenant to Three-Star General: A Journey of Leadership and Innovation
In the ever-evolving landscape of cyber warfare and digital defense, few names stand out like that of **Robert J. Skinner**. A retired United States Air Force lieutenant general, Skinner's career spans over three decades, marked by relentless dedication to communications, cyber operations, and information systems. His journey from a second lieutenant to a three-star general is not just a testament to his leadership but also a reflection of the critical role cybersecurity plays in modern military operations.
The Early Years: Foundation of a Cyber Leader
Robert J. Skinner's story begins on **November 7, 1989**, when he was commissioned as a second lieutenant via Officer Training School. His early achievements were a harbinger of the stellar career that lay ahead—he graduated as the second honor graduate, a clear indication of his commitment and prowess. Over the next three decades, Skinner would climb the ranks, eventually reaching the pinnacle of his military career as a lieutenant general on **February 25, 2021**.
Skinner’s early career was defined by his roles in tactical communications and space operations. He commanded the **27th Communications Squadron** from 2000 to 2002, where he honed his skills in managing critical communication infrastructures. This was followed by his leadership of the **614th Space Communications Squadron** from 2004 to 2005, a role that underscored his expertise in space-based communications—a domain that has become increasingly vital in modern warfare.

Hedera Hashgraph: Revolutionizing Blockchain Technology
The Emergence of Hedera Hashgraph
The blockchain space has seen its fair share of innovation and competition among various projects vying for market dominance. However, one technology stands out as a disruptor and potential game-changer: Hedera Hashgraph. Originally developed by Swirlds, Hedera Hashgraph is a public distributed ledger that offers unprecedented throughput and latency while maintaining security and decentralization. This decentralized network promises to solve some of the most pressing issues plaguing traditional blockchains, making it a compelling alternative for businesses and individuals seeking efficient and secure transactions.
Understanding Hashgraph
To understand the unique value proposition of Hedera Hashgraph, it's essential to grasp its underlying technology—the Hashgraph consensus algorithm. Unlike other blockchain technologies that rely on proof-of-work (PoW) or proof-of-stake (PoS) to achieve consensus, Hashgraph employs a novel approach that combines both gossip-based and synchronous Byzantine Fault Tolerance (BFT) mechanisms. This hybrid approach allows for significantly faster transaction speeds and more robust security compared to traditional blockchain networks.
A central concept in Hashgraph is the "hashgraph" structure itself. Think of a hashgraph as a tree-like structure where each node represents a transaction or a message that needs to be verified. Each node not only stores information about the transaction itself but also references two parent nodes, which act as a timestamp for the transaction. In this way, the hashgraph provides a clear chronological order, ensuring that all nodes have an accurate view of the transaction history.
